Strong's Exhausive Concised Dictionary - חָתַת

חָתַת

H2865

Transliteration: châthath

Pronunciation: khaw-thath'

Definition: abolish


חָתַת (châthath | khaw-thath')
[Heb] חָתַת OSHL: h.hf.aa TWOT: 784 GK: H3169" class="dictionary-topic-link">H3169 Greek: ἀσθενής, δειλιάω, ἐκλείπω, ἐξίστημι, ἡττάω, καταλλάσσω, παραδίδωμι, παραλύω, πτοέω, στέλλω, συντρίβω, φοβέω
Derivation: a primitive root;
Strong's: properly, to prostrate; hence, to break down, either (literally) by violence, or (figuratively) by confusion and fear
KJV: abolish, affright, be (make) afraid, amaze, beat down, discourage, (cause to) dismay, go down, scare, terrify.
